Step 2: Open the Sensitivity Settings Menu


Launch Free Fire and tap the gear icon on the home screen to open Settings. Then navigate to the “Sensitivity” tab. You’ll see sliders for General, Red Dot, 2x Scope, 4x Scope, and more. At the top or bottom of this screen, look for a button labeled “Code” or “Profile Code” — it might look like a barcode icon.

Step 3: Tap the Profile Code Button


Once you find the profile code button, tap it. A dialog will appear with two options: “Import” and “Export”. To use a code, select “Import”. A text field will pop up asking you to paste the code. Make sure you have the code copied to your clipboard — it’s usually a string of letters and numbers, like “FFS7kL9m”.

Step 4: Paste and Apply the Code


Press and hold in the text field, then tap “Paste”. Double-check that there are no extra spaces. Hit “Apply” or “Import”. Free Fire will instantly overwrite your current sensitivity settings with the ones from the code. You’ll see a confirmation message — tap OK. If you get an error, the code might be expired or incorrectly typed. Try another code or re-copy it carefully.

Step 5: Test and Fine-Tune


Head to the Training Ground to test your new sensitivity. Try shooting at moving targets, practice drag headshots, and check how it feels in close range. If something feels off, don’t worry — you can always adjust individual sliders (like General or Red Dot) without changing the whole profile. Common Pitfalls


  • Using an outdated code: Game updates can change sensitivity scaling. Always check the date or source of the code.
  • Mistyping the code: Codes are case-sensitive and must be entered exactly. Copy directly from the source, don’t retype.
  • Forgetting to backup your original settings: If you dislike the new settings, you might have trouble going back. Always backup your sensitivity first.
